WebbCurrency Crisis. A currency crisis is defined as a speculative attack on the foreign exchange value of a currency, resulting in a sharp depreciation or forcing the authorities to sell foreign exchange reserves and raise domestic interest rates to defend the currency. From: The Evidence and Impact of Financial Globalization, 2013.
